Africa-Press – Kenya. Makueni MP Dan Maanzo on Wednesday dismissed claims he has been blocking Wiper leader Kalonzo Musyoka from going back to Raila Odinga’s Azimio.

Speaking in an interview with NTV, Maanzo said he was only advising Kalonzo and putting the people’s best interests first.

“Kalonzo was the biggest cornerstone of Raila’s success as a presidential candidate and the moment the builders removed him, the coalition began tumbling,” he said.

He added that Kalonzo’s move to decamp was not a plot to spoil Raila’s votes and said Kenyans need a third political alternative and not just two major coalitions to choose from.

“He can surprise you at an election when running for the presidency. He will garner a lot of votes not necessarily to spoil others’ chances but for Kenyans to exercise their constitutional right to vote for a leader of their choice,” the Lawyer said.

Maanzo added that Kalonzo was following the National Delegations Convention (NDC) direction when he said he would work with Raila.

“Kalonzo has not gone outside that mandate. He was given the mandate by NDC to negotiate and work with like minded parties. It is what he was doing,” Maanzo said.

The lawmaker said the Kenyan Constitution does not include a provision for a Chief Cabinet Secretary and it can only exist in the event of an amendment.

Maanzo however said it is unimplementable in the framework the provision has been put.

“The only way the Chief CS can happen is if someone is a minister and they are given extra administrative roles but there is no way you can appoint chief minister without the parliament’s say so.”

Raila in his line up announced Kalonzo will have the position of a Chief CS, if Azimio wins the race.

Maanzo said Makueni Governor Kivutha Kibwana and his Kitui Counterpart Charity Ngilu do not have enough political influence to replace Kalonzo’s vote count.

Maanzo’s remarks comes a day after Murang’a Woman Rep Sabina Chege urged Kalonzo to return to Azimio.

She hit at him for turning on his word on supporting Raila’s bid.

“Kalonzo should know that we treasure him and want him back in Azimio,” she said.

Chege also pointed out that Kalonzo being the Ukambani political kingpin, still enjoys a fanatic support unlike that of Ngilu and Kivutha.
